November Weather in Saint-Pierre, Saint Pierre and Miquelon

Last updated: August 31, 2025

In Saint-Pierre, Saint Pierre and Miquelon, the average temperature in November hovers around 6°C (44°F). While you might experience a chilly minimum of -3°C (26°F), the mercury can rise to a pleasant 14°C (58°F) on warmer days. Be prepared for 155 mm (6.1 in) of precipitation spread over 17 days, coupled with a high average humidity of 82%—perfect for those who enjoy a refreshing, crisp atmosphere!

How November Weather in Saint-Pierre Compares to Other Months

Weather in Saint-Pierre var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ares November’s weather to other months in Saint-Pierre,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Saint-Pierre, showing how November’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ather0°C (32°F)123 mm (4.9 inches)83%low
February Weather-1°C (30°F)134 mm (5.3 inches)84%moderate
March Weather0°C (32°F)150 mm (5.9 inches)85%moderate
April Weather2°C (36°F)131 mm (5.2 inches)86%high
May Weather4°C (40°F)106 mm (4.2 inches)88%very high
June Weather8°C (46°F)116 mm (4.6 inches)91%very high
July Weather13°C (55°F)146 mm (5.8 inches)93%very high
August Weather17°C (62°F)95 mm (3.8 inches)92%very high
September Weather15°C (58°F)128 mm (5.0 inches)88%high
October Weather10°C (51°F)121 mm (4.8 inches)84%moderate
November Weather6°C (44°F)155 mm (6.1 inches)82%moderate
December Weather2°C (37°F)172 mm (6.8 inches)81%low
